flag Australian review links vaping to cancer via toxic chemicals.

flag An Australian scientific review concluded that vaping is likely to cause cancer, finding vape aerosols contain toxic chemicals that damage DNA. flag While the study notes a lack of long-term human data, it cites animal studies and a case of a young person with cancer to emphasize vaping is hazardous, urging caution despite its use as a smoking cessation tool.
